码迷,mamicode.com
首页 >  
搜索关键字:自动装箱    ( 416个结果
包装类
包装类 Byte、Character、Boolean、Long、Short、Integer、Double、Float 这里拿Integer作举例说明,其他几种包装类类似。 为什么使用包装类? 某些方法的参数必须是对象,为了让基本数据类型的数据能作为参数,提供了包装类! 包装类可以提供更多的功能 In ...
分类:其他好文   时间:2021-06-02 10:50:19    阅读次数:0
Java基本类型与包装类的比较
我总结了Java数据比较主要有以下要点: 1.基本类型和基本类型对比; 2.基本类型和包装类型比较; 3.包装类型和包装类型比较; 4.”==“与”equal“比较方式; 5.[-128,127]与非[-128,127]范围的数据比较; 6.String包装类型的比较。 基本类型和基本类型对比 基本 ...
分类:编程语言   时间:2020-12-18 12:54:30    阅读次数:2
java基础面试
● java中跳出当前的多重循环 在最外层循环加一个标记A,然后用break A;跳出当前循环。 ● int 和Integer有什么区别 int的包装类是Intager,java5开始就引入了自动装箱/拆箱操作 原始类型包括:boolean,char,byte,short,int,long,floa ...
分类:编程语言   时间:2020-10-18 09:27:02    阅读次数:25
Java自学第十六天
今天学习了包装类,除了Integer和Character其余六个类型都是首字母大写,包装类的用途:作为和基本类型数据对应的类型存在,方便涉及对象的操作,包含每种基本类型的相关属性,如最大值和最小值,以及相关的操作方法。int的包装类是Integer,两者之间可以相互转换,如Integer i=new ...
分类:编程语言   时间:2020-07-21 22:57:29    阅读次数:88
说出几条 Java 中方法重载的最佳实践?
下面有几条可以遵循的方法重载的最佳实践来避免造成自动装箱的混乱。 a)不要重载这样的方法:一个方法接收 int 参数,而另个方法接收 Integer 参 数。 b)不要重载参数数量一致,而只是参数顺序不同的方法。 c)如果重载的方法参数个数多于 5 个,采用可变参数。 ...
分类:编程语言   时间:2020-07-11 22:37:00    阅读次数:83
【JAVA SE基础篇】34.包装类
1.包装类是什么? java中我们经常将基本数据类型转换为对象,例:将基本数据类型存储到object[]数组或集合中进行操作 为了解决这个问题,Java在设计类的时候为每个基本数据类型设计了一个对应的类进行代表 这八个和基本数据类型对应的类统称包装类 包装类位于java.lang包下 以下是八种数据 ...
分类:编程语言   时间:2020-06-25 19:57:06    阅读次数:70
java语法糖(二)
java的自动装箱与拆箱 从jdk5开始引入,简化了基本数据类型与对象类型之间的转换 自动装箱与自动拆箱是编译器的工作,jvm并没有相关语句 Integer num=1;//自动装箱 int i=num;//自动拆箱 java的多异常并列 从jdk7开始引入,简化了语法 在用并列写法时,异常之间不能 ...
分类:编程语言   时间:2020-06-21 20:29:38    阅读次数:61
java 面向对象(十八):包装类的使用
1.为什么要有包装类(或封装类)为了使基本数据类型的变量具有类的特征,引入包装类。 2.基本数据类型与对应的包装类: 3.需要掌握的类型间的转换:(基本数据类型、包装类、String) 简易版:基本数据类型< >包装类:JDK 5.0 新特性:自动装箱 与自动拆箱基本数据类型、包装类 >String ...
分类:编程语言   时间:2020-06-21 13:48:47    阅读次数:52
int 和 Integer 有什么区别?
Java 是一个近乎纯洁的面向对象编程语言,但是为了编程的方便还是引入了基本 数据类型,但是为了能够将这些基本数据类型当成对象操作,Java 为每一个基本 数据类型都引入了对应的包装类型(wrapper class),int 的包装类就是 Integer, 从 Java 5 开始引入了自动装箱/拆箱 ...
分类:其他好文   时间:2020-06-07 16:43:40    阅读次数:84
Java基础【包装类】
包装类 装箱 Integer i=new Integer(int i) 参数为基本数据类型 Integer i=new Integer(Stirng str) 参数为基本数据类型的字符串,否则会报异常,例如"a" 拆箱 int i2=i.intValue() 备注: jdk1.5之后支持自动装箱与拆 ...
分类:编程语言   时间:2020-05-31 21:30:20    阅读次数:78
416条   1 2 3 4 ... 42 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!